From ae11b1b36da726a8a93409b896704edc6b4f3402 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Hannes Reinecke Date: Thu, 17 Jul 2008 17:49:02 -0700 Subject: [SCSI] scsi_dh: attach to hardware handler from dm-mpath multipath keeps a separate device table which may be more current than the built-in one. So we should make sure to always call ->attach whenever a multipath map with hardware handler is instantiated. And we should call ->detach on removal, too.
